情况如图,该方法用于解决tomcat未配置好的情况

刚开始以为是tomcat的端口被占用了,后来在cmd窗口输入netstat -ano去找8080端口(tomcat的默认端口),居然没找到,那说明我的tomcat没启动,于是去启动tomcat。如果你们是真的端口被占用了,那么请记住本地地址末尾(端口号)8080所对应的PID,然后去任务管理器中找到占用该端口的进程并将其KILL(关闭)。

然后我去找tomcat的bin目录,结果显示指定的服务没安装,好家伙,我忘记之前重装系统了,因为重装系统,安装在D盘的tomcat的失去作用。想要启动tomcat7w.exe(这是管理服务的)出现“指定服务未安装,无法打开tomcat7服务”的提示。重装系统也导致之前安装的tomcat服务没了,所以要先安装tomcat服务。

接下来自然就是配置tomcat的环境变量之类的常规操作了

①创建变量名为CATALINA_HOME和CATALINA_BASE两个的值都一样,为所安装tomcat的目录(不是bin目录,是整个tomcat的目录),这两个是直接放到系统变量中的。

②在PATH变量中添加%CATALINA_HOME%\bin和%CATALINA_HOME%\lib这两个路径变量(配置这个变量是用来指定命令搜索路径的,这样我们就可以直接在任何目录下都可以使用对应的bin目录下的所有命令啦)

③ 打开cmd,进入tomcat的bin目录。输入service.bat install然后按回车就可以了。出现下面的结果就说明tomcat服务安装成功了

④接着打开计算机(右键)——管理——服务和应用程序——服务。会发现多了一个Tomcat9的服务,此时显示默认服务未开启,而且是手动。你可以在那里开启服务。并右键点击属性,设置它的启动方式,自动还是手动。

⑤服务启动后,可以在网页中输入localhost:8080进入tomcat主页面,这样tomcat服务就启动成功了(程序应用一般都是需要通过服务来暴露它给用户提供的功能的)

好的,现在言归正传,继续说标题的东西,哈哈(对不起大家,写着写着就写偏了)

然后我就直接去跑程序,发现问题还是没有修改,结果是自己创建的项目类型出了问题(呜呜呜,我是fw),因为自己写的作业,是需要创建web项目的,我直接创建了一个普通的java项目自然不行,所以请大家参考这位大佬的步骤去建立web项目。

使用IDEA创建JavaWeb项目

最后,直接运行程序就解决问题了。

IDEA中出现Connection refused: connect问题的解决方法相关推荐

  1. 解决 java.net.ConnectException: Connection refused: connect 异常

    前些天发现了一个巨牛的人工智能学习网站,通俗易懂,风趣幽默,忍不住分享一下给大家.点击跳转到教程. 一. 我的情况很简单: 只是因为我调用服务端接口方法包名没有写对,应该如下面代码中这样写: call ...

  2. 解决java.net.ConnectException: Connection refused:connect报错

    解决java.net.ConnectException: Connection refused:connect报错 2. 原因和解决: 1)端口号被占用:杀死占用端口号(一般为8080)的进程,释放端 ...

  3. 解决:RabbitMQ 连接报错:amqp.AmqpConnectException: java.net.ConnectException: Connection refused: connect

    前些天发现了一个巨牛的人工智能学习网站,通俗易懂,风趣幽默,忍不住分享一下给大家.点击跳转到教程. 1. springcloud 工程中 config-client 中使用到 RabbitMQ ,启动 ...

  4. 解决: java.net.ConnectException: Connection refused: connect

    前些天发现了一个巨牛的人工智能学习网站,通俗易懂,风趣幽默,忍不住分享一下给大家.点击跳转到教程. java.net.ConnectException: Connection refused: con ...

  5. 问题:AmqpConnectException: java.net.ConnectException: Connection refused: connect

    一.问题:SpringCloud的Stream整合RabbitMQ org.springframework.amqp.AmqpConnectException: java.net.ConnectExc ...

  6. 关于“Connection refused: connect”错误

    错误描述 2021-01-31 17:26:41.991 WARN 12644 --- [nio-8080-exec-3] c.c.c.ConfigServicePropertySourceLocat ...

  7. Connection refused:connect@src/mongo/shell/mongo.js:374:17 @(connect):2:6 exception: connect failed

    解决Connection refused:connect@src/mongo/shell/mongo.js:374:17 @(connect):2:6 exception: connect faile ...

  8. jcenter和maven下载失败Can't connect to SOCKS proxy:Connection refused: connect

    Can't connect to SOCKS proxy:Connection refused: connect 如上报错,原因是AS设置了代理,可找到项目相面的gradle.properties这个 ...

  9. Could not establish connection to hadoop0:10000/default: Connection refused: connect

    今天在完成Hive的安装配置后,通过java客户端连接Hive进行操作时抛了一个异常: Exception in thread "main" java.sql.SQLExcepti ...

最新文章

  1. 《公司的力量》读书笔记
  2. 求助:谁可以给我点share point 开发的资料
  3. python资本市场财务数据分析_Python对股票财务数据进行可视化分析
  4. thinkphp框架使用心得
  5. ubuntu连接有线局域网后无法使用无线网卡上网
  6. 工作270:el-dialog的open回调
  7. 旅游预订平台Travala.com将与物联网区块链平台IoTeX合作
  8. post请求体 ajax,ajax的post请求 @RequestBody解析问题
  9. 编程珠玑第一章习题解答
  10. Win10的Flash不能运行,报错——“暴力”解法
  11. leetcode 718 最长公共子串
  12. 网易云音乐推出“云村乐评路灯”开学季策划 再造刷屏事件营销
  13. 黑马python入门笔记(部分)
  14. 安装zstack云平台并搭建云主机
  15. 《软件设计与实现》 --- 读书笔记
  16. 学科基本结构理论-布鲁纳学习理论
  17. MySQL limit 2种写法
  18. 怎么把PPT转成EXE格式,详细步骤
  19. 新华三(H3C)的沉浮往事
  20. 操作系统学习——分时操作系统

热门文章

  1. TCP与UDP协议,socket套接字编程,通信相关操作
  2. 下载或移除 Chrome 主题背景
  3. 大脑简史(3)-大脑的结构
  4. [DA45] 时间序列预测上证指数
  5. 我的世界Catserver开服
  6. 未点击安全退出直接拔出u盘文件丢失恢复图文教程
  7. cubemx+stm32f407+双Can通信
  8. Leetcode 1196:最多可以买到的苹果数量(超详细的解法!!!)
  9. 实时计算 java基础:类的结构之五:内部类
  10. PS 2019 Mac版 自学入门系列(七)—— 调亮深色区域